Sha256: f13d30f53d11138c3cb34074fe6f81ee4219bb534a87a72cbe401f07e3acd74b

Contents?: true

Size: 540 Bytes

Versions: 7

Compression:

Stored size: 540 Bytes

Contents

module PlateApi::PlateObject
  class SiteTranslation < Base

    has_one :site, "PlateApi::PlateObject::Site"
    has_many :posts, :post, "PlateApi::PlateObject::Post", true
    has_many :sections, :section, "PlateApi::PlateObject::Section"
    has_many :rows, :row, "PlateApi::PlateObject::Row"
    has_many :columns, :column, "PlateApi::PlateObject::Column"
    has_many :elements, :element, "PlateApi::PlateObject::Element"

    def self.api_name
      "site_translations"
    end

    def self.parent_class
      Site
    end
  end
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
plate_api-1.1.5 lib/plate_api/plate_object/site_translations.rb
plate_api-1.1.4 lib/plate_api/plate_object/site_translations.rb
plate_api-1.1.3 lib/plate_api/plate_object/site_translations.rb
plate_api-1.1.2 lib/plate_api/plate_object/site_translations.rb
plate_api-1.1.1 lib/plate_api/plate_object/site_translations.rb
plate_api-1.1.0 lib/plate_api/plate_object/site_translations.rb
plate_api-1.0.0 lib/plate_api/plate_object/site_translations.rb